At AMN Healthcare, we have successfully placed 18 L&D RNs in high-paying Travel jobs across District of Columbia, helping professionals like you find rewarding opportunities in top healthcare facilities. These recently filled positions offered weekly pay ranging from $1,888 to $2,872, with an average of $2,301 per week. Job placements spanned multiple cities around District of Columbia including Washington ensuring flexibility and a variety of work environments.

As a Registered Nurse specializing in Labor and Delivery (L&D) within the District of Columbia, you will have the opportunity to work in a variety of esteemed healthcare facilities, ranging from renowned hospitals to community health centers and specialized birthing centers. In these dynamic settings, you can expect to provide expert care to expectant mothers, assisting with the labor and delivery process, monitoring fetal health, and collaborating closely with obstetricians and neonatal teams to ensure positive outcomes for both mothers and infants. The District’s commitment to maternal and child health means you will also engage in patient education and support, advocating for families during one of life’s most significant moments. With the diverse population of Washington, D.C., L&D RNs will encounter a broad array of cultural practices and prenatal needs, making this role both challenging and rewarding in a vibrant urban environment.

In Washington, D.C., Labor & Delivery Registered Nurses can expect an impressive pay range of $1,976 to $2,872 per week, reflective of the city’s demand for skilled healthcare professionals. While the cost of living is higher than the national average, residents find that the compensation often offsets these expenses. The housing market offers a mix of options, from charming row houses in historic neighborhoods to modern high-rise apartments with stunning views of the Capitol. The work environment in D.C. is dynamic and fast-paced, with a strong emphasis on collaboration within multidisciplinary teams that strive to innovate patient care practices.
